What are public policies?

Public policy is defined as those actions taken by government officials in response to problems and issues raised through the political system.


What is a policy as defined by different scholars?

From the perspective of Harold Lasswell, policy is a decision made by an authority to guide present and future decisions. In the view of Thomas Dye, policy is a course of action or inaction chosen by public authorities to address a problem. Richard J. Stillman defines policy as government actions or inactions meant to address public issues and problems.
